Chart Of The Day: Powell Industries Is Electric
June 05, 2023 at 14:50 PM EDT
Powell Industries, Inc., together with its subsidiaries, designs, develops, manufactures, sells, and services custom-engineered equipment and systems for the distribution, control, and monitoring of electrical energy.